What Is Quantum Computing?

Unlike classical computers that process data in bits (0s and 1s), quantum computers use qubits, which can exist in multiple states at once (superposition) and become entangled to share information instantly. This allows quantum computers to process massive datasets and solve complex problems much faster than today’s machines.


Key Benefits of Quantum Computing for Businesses

1. Accelerated Problem Solving

Quantum computing can solve optimization problems that are too complex for classical systems. This means:

  • Faster supply chain optimizations
  • Rapid financial modeling
  • Complex simulations in minutes, not days

2. Enhanced Data Security

With quantum encryption (like quantum key distribution), businesses can secure data transmission against cyber threats that would break traditional encryption methods.

3. Breakthroughs in Research and Development

Industries like p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and materials science can leverage quantum computing to:

  • Simulate molecular interactions
  • Discover new drugs faster
  • Create innovative materials with unique properties

4. Smarter Artificial Intelligence

Quantum computing enhances AI and machine learning by analyzing vast datasets and training models with unprecedented speed and precision.


Industries Poised to Benefit

In 2025, the following sectors are already exploring quantum advantages:

  • Finance: For portfolio optimization, risk analysis, and fraud detection
  • Healthcare: Accelerating drug discovery and genomics research
  • Logistics: Optimizing delivery routes and inventory management
  • Cybersecurity: Developing quantum-resistant encryption solutions
  • Energy: Simulating energy grids and optimizing resource usage

Challenges and Considerations

While quantum computing holds promise, it’s not without challenges:

  • Hardware complexity: Quantum machines require ultra-cold environments and are prone to errors.
  • High costs: Building and maintaining quantum infrastructure is expensive.
  • Talent shortage: Expertise in quantum algorithms and engineering is limited.
  • Integration hurdles: Businesses must plan for gradual adoption alongside classical systems.
